From Poet's Pen, Love's Infinite Colors May Flow From the poet's pen, love's infinite colors flow Even when, it inks verse of darkness down below And poet's heart, gifts to others, romantic light Be still gasping breath, as Venus dares show her might As depths of love, 'a la Romeo and Juliet There her favored lovers rejoice tete-a-tete. From the poet's heart, ripen fruits, Art purely grows Majestic as the golden treasures Nature sows Ever as, expanding roots, Love's beautiful trees Glide as sensual waves, building hope in swirling seas The singing of love's firstborn, its beauty con Amore Soft vows in passion flung from loving paradise shores. From poet born breath, exhaled in torrents of praise Ink gems left before death, cutting through world's malaise As voice from depths of wilderness and solitude Berating lies, man's usual hateful attitudes Falling back on hope, truth and a rose's beauty sublime Creating art, waging battles against fleeting Time. From the poet's pen, love's infinite colors flow. Even should they be, dark verses born from below? Robert J.
